Transaction 17a07626a50ff417c1e9f10cffc463bcc62240462644ab76241663148de7ad47
1 Input
1 Output
-
17a07626a50ff417c1e9f10cffc463bcc62240462644ab76241663148de7ad47:0
- value
- 298078
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ec7229fb5d8bbdb59f10033a76a27ac9a5452728
- address
- bc1qa3ezn76a3w7mt8csqva8dgn6exj52fege2dl7t